In our bathroom a section of floor tiling grout is all crumbly, I tried to replace with unibond quick fix and regrout but it recrumbled.

The actual grout is supposed to be white, but has discoloured, and so I'm wondering if I'm best to just regrout the entire floor? It's not something I've done before but we're wanting to hopefully sell our house soon and it does look terrible. Am I right in thinking white would discolour quickly and grey would look better (we have pale grey tiles). A grout pen sounds much easier but I'm wondering if the grout maybe too far gone sadly

Many thanks in advance for any advice!

Zandana123 · 25/08/2020 16:20

If it a crumbling then I guess you have to replace. You can get grout removal tools or use a multi cutter with relevant attachment.

If it is sound, then you have to be careful of chipping the edges of the tiles when removing.

Once it's out, grouting is fairly straight forward. I used Mapei powdered stuff in last house. Mix to right consistency with water, Bash it on with a grout float, wait a little, wipe it off (in the right direction so as not to pull the grout out).

Usually match the grout colour to the tile so grey grout with grey tile sounds like a good idea.

Thank you for the advice! Daft question, when you say wipe it in the right direction, what exactly does that mean?

I also found an online video which said I needed a grout sponge and finisher - does that sound right.

Yeah you use the sponge once it's hardened a little to wipe off the excess and smooth the grout. Don't leave it too long cos you'll never get it off the tiles!

Don't wipe parallel to the grout as you'll drag it out. Wipe across instead
